Thompson Legal Salary

As of August 2026, the average annual salary for employees at Thompson Legal in the United States is $85,449. This translates to an approximate hourly wage of $41. Salaries at Thompson Legal typically range from $75,095 to $96,673 annually, reflecting the diverse roles and experience levels within the company.

What Is the Cost of Living Near Fort Lauderdale?

Understanding the cost of living near Fort Lauderdale is key to truly evaluating a salary offer or your current compensation at Thompson Legal.
Fort Lauderdale's Cost of Living Index is approximately 116.3 (16.3% more expensive than US average; 12.8% more than FL average). South FL coastal city, 'Venice of America', high housing costs, boating culture. Broward County Transit, Water Taxi, Brightline. When planning your budget based on a salary from Thompson Legal, consider these typical monthly expenses:
Expense Category Estimated Monthly Cost Key Considerations / Notes
Housing (1-BR Apt Rent) $1,800 - $2,700+ A significant portion of Thompson Legal salary. Location choices impact this heavily.
Utilities (Basic) $170 - $280 Electricity, Heating, Cooling, Water etc.
Public Transportation $70 (BCT monthly pass) Essential for most commuters; car ownership is costly.
Groceries (Single Person) $440 - $660 Can be higher with more dining out or specialty stores.
Personal & Leisure $450 - $830+ Dining out, entertainment, shopping. Highly variable.
Healthcare (Individual) $400 - $750+ Varies significantly by plan & employer contribution.
Subtotal (Excluding Taxes) $3,330 - $5,220+ This subtotal does not include income taxes (federal, state, local), which can significantly impact your take-home pay.
